Goldman Sachs Fined $45 Million for Reporting Failures

The United Kingdom’s market watchdog has fined Goldman Sachs International £34.3 million pounds (45 million US) for failing accurate reporting of transactions for over a decade. The company resolved the case quickly in order to avoid a higher fine of £49 million pounds. Goldman Sachs is the 14th financial firm to be fined for transaction reporting failures under the European Union securities law known as MiFID.
